📱 Get PromptForge — $4.99 About PromptForgeApple's built-in subscription manager (Settings → Apple ID → Subscriptions) only tracks things you bought through the App Store. AI tools mostly aren't sold through the App Store — they're billed directly by OpenAI, Anthropic, Midjourney, etc. via credit card.
Result: most AI users have no central view of what they're paying for AI tools. The credit card statement just shows charges from "OPENAI" or "ANTHROPIC" with no context.
The forgotten subscription is the most expensive one. The Midjourney plan you signed up for in March, used for two weeks, never canceled — that's $30/month for 9 months = $270 wasted before you noticed.
Common stacks for AI power users (estimated monthly spend, US pricing as of writing — confirm current prices on each company's site):
| Tool | Tier | Monthly cost |
|---|---|---|
| ChatGPT Plus | Standard | ~$20 |
| Claude Pro | Standard | ~$20 |
| Midjourney | Basic | ~$10 |
| Midjourney | Pro | ~$30 |
| Perplexity Pro | Standard | ~$20 |
| Cursor | Pro | ~$20 |
| GitHub Copilot | Individual | ~$10 |
| ElevenLabs | Starter / Creator | ~$5–22 |
| Descript | Creator / Pro | ~$12–24 |
| Runway | Standard | ~$15 |
| Notion AI | Add-on | ~$10 |
| Typical "creator" stack | ~$80–$120/month | |
| Typical "developer" stack | ~$40–$70/month | |
That's $480–$1,440/year. Worth tracking.

Check email for "Welcome to..." messages from AI tools over the past 12 months. Check credit card statement for AI-related charges (search for company names). The list is usually longer than you remember.
"Did I use this in the past 30 days?" Yes = keep. No = strong cancel candidate. Maybe = downgrade to free tier and see if you actually miss it.
Don't wait. Don't think "I might use it next month." If you didn't use it last month, you won't use it next month. Cancel.
Most people add 1–2 new AI subscriptions per quarter. Without quarterly audits, the stack creeps up to $200/month.
